Why Choose a Virgin Mary Tattoo?
The Virgin Mary holds a revered place in Christianity as the mother of Jesus and a model of faith, obedience, and compassion. A Virgin Mary tattoo is more than decorative—it’s a visual statement of spirituality, resilience, and personal belief. For many, it serves as a quiet reminder of hope, protection, and inner strength during challenging times.
Key reasons people opt for this design:
- Spiritual devotion: A unique way to express faith beyond traditional practices.
- Protection and comfort: Mary is often seen as a guardian—many wear her image for spiritual security.
- Cultural heritage: Frequently embraced in Catholic or Latin-American communities.
- Symbol of purity and strength: Representing balance between gentleness and courage.
- Aesthetic beauty: Intricate iconography allows for artistic interpretations across styles.

Design Styles to Inspire
Mary’s image is versatile and adaptable to nearly every tattoo style. Whether minimalist or detailed, realistic or symbolic, here are popular approaches:
- Traditional Religious: Featuring classic imagery with halos, robes, and symbolic props like roses or lilies.
- Watercolor: Soft, flowing colors inspired by sacred art, emphasizing emotional depth.
- Minimalist & Line Art: Clean, subtle lines perfect for discreet placements such as behind the ear or along the wrist.
- Realism: Highly detailed portraits capturing Mary’s face or traditional garb with lifelike precision.
- Symbolic Elements: Combining Mary with crosses, stars, or nature motifs to reflect spiritual themes like grace, light, or motherhood.

Choosing the right location enhances both the aesthetic and emotional impact of your Virgin Mary tattoo. Popular spots include:
- Behind the ear: A subtle yet intimate placement with spiritual significance.
- Forearm or wrist: Visible and expressive, ideal for daily wear.
- Shoulder or collarbone: Allows for a flowing design that wraps gracefully around the body.
- Chest or back: Offers space for larger, detailed imagery.
Placement Considerations
While personal preference plays a big role, remember that visibility and privacy influence placement. Engaging your tattoo artist early in the process ensures a design that aligns with your lifestyle and comfort level.
